Q: Is 1,973,769 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,973,769 is a composite number.

Why is 1,973,769 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,973,769 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 21 29 49 87 147 203 463 609 1,389 1,421 3,241 4,263 9,723 13,427 22,687 40,281 68,061 93,989 281,967 657,923 and 1,973,769, with no remainder.

Since 1,973,769 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,973,769, it is a composite number.
